It may be worthwhile to point out what the 60's were all about at

least from my perceptions ~ imperfect and relative as they may be.

 

There seemed to be an awakening/realizing that all our idealistic

institutions and religions have many( too many imperfections,

hypocrisies, corruptions, violence, etc ) and that it was time to do

some honest and hard work at soul searching. In a way it was the

start of Self-Inquiry.

 

This soul searching expressed itself in the civil rights movement(

which actually started earlier ), hippie movement, meditation, music,

back-to-earth, vegetarianism, alternative approaches to health, non-

violence, anti-war-movement, and some rebellion, etc.

 

There were big risks involved and possibilities of violence and a lot

of blood shed.

 

In my humble opinion, it was the non-violent approaches of Martin

Luther King, others and meditation that helped save the day and

prevented/minimized what could have been a lot of bloodshed and a

great disgrace for America.

 

My gratitude to Martin Luther King, all those who risked their lives

in following him, and many other unsung heroes( mediators, lovers of

peace and prayer, Peace Pilgrim, Maharishi Mahesh Yogi, many other

spiritual teachers, etc ) who chose the path of non-violence at the

risk of their lives.

 

Also, there was an earlier Gandhi-King connection. Rev. King's

convictions were obviously influenced and strengthened by a Gandhi

Non-Violence Workshop that Rev. King attended.
